Understanding Claims Processing: A Comprehensive Guide

Claims Processing Guide

Claims processing is a critical component of the insurance and legal industries, involving the systematic evaluation, investigation, and resolution of claims submitted by policyholders or claimants. The process begins when a claim is filed and continues through documentation review, investigation, assessment, and final settlement or denial.

Effective claims management requires a deep understanding of policy terms, legal requirements, and industry regulations. Professional claims managers utilize advanced technology and proven methodologies to ensure each claim is processed accurately and efficiently, minimizing delays and maximizing appropriate settlements.

The complexity of modern claims processing has increased significantly with evolving regulations, digital documentation requirements, and the need for comprehensive fraud detection. Organizations that invest in professional claims management services often see improved processing times, reduced administrative costs, and higher customer satisfaction rates.

The Evolution of Claims Management Technology

Modern claims management has been revolutionized by technological advances that streamline traditional processes and improve accuracy. Artificial intelligence and machine learning algorithms now assist in initial claim assessments, helping to identify patterns and potential fraud indicators that might be missed through manual review.

Digital documentation systems have replaced paper-based filing, enabling faster processing and better organization of claim materials. Cloud-based platforms allow for real-time collaboration between adjusters, legal teams, and clients, ensuring all stakeholders have access to the most current information throughout the claims lifecycle.

Automated workflow systems guide claims through each stage of processing,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ements and company policies. These systems also provide detailed analytics and reporting capabilities, allowing organizations to identify bottlenecks, track performance metrics, and continuously improve their claims handling procedures.

Best Practices in Professional Claims Handling

Professional claims handling requires adherence to established best practices that ensure fair, timely, and accurate resolution of all claims. The foundation of effective claims management lies in thorough documentation, prompt communication, and systematic investigation procedures that leave no stone unturned.

Experienced claims professionals understand the importance of maintaining detailed records throughout the entire process, from initial filing to final resolution. This documentation serves not only as a reference for current processing but also as valuable data for future similar claims and regulatory compliance requirements.

Regular training and certification updates ensure that claims handlers stay current with changing regulations, industry standards, and emerging technologies. This ongoing education is essential for maintaining the high level of expertise required in today's complex claims environment, where even minor oversights can result in significant financial and legal consequences.
